## Tuning

The receipt mailer (Almsgate) batches donation receipts and sends through the Thornquay relay. On-call: if the queue backs up, resist the urge to crank batch size — the relay rate-limits per connection, and bigger batches just mean bigger retries. Scale worker count first, then shorten the flush interval. Dedupe window must stay longer than the retry horizon or donors get duplicate receipts, which generates tickets. All knobs live in one place and are read at worker start. Current production values follow.

tuning table, kajop-yafof:
QUOTAS = {
    "wenath": 10,
    "ulaael": 5,
}

Handover: Fairelight pricing experiment

Experiment "dusk-tier" is live on 10% of Fairelight ticket traffic. Leave it running unless conversion drops below the guardrail dashboard's red line — then kill the flag, don't tweak weights. Known issue: the variant assignment cache occasionally lags after deploys; a restart of the assigner clears it. Analytics export runs at 02:00. Nothing else pending. Current experiment configuration values are below for quick reference.

config for kadug-yahop:
quenwyn:
  pin: 2459
  metrics_host: metrics.quenwyn.lumicsys.internal
  tenant: julax
  seal: seal_0d5ead96

## Artifact Signing — SDK Parity Notes (Weekly Sync)

Kestrel SDK for Android reached parity with the Swift client this sprint: offline queueing, batched telemetry, and retry semantics now match. Both SDKs ship as signed artifacts from the same pipeline. Remaining gap: background sync throttling, targeted next sprint. Verify both release bundles before tagging. Both artifacts validate against the shared signing key below.

signing key of kawig-fafog = bky19_6Fypv1qws7J8qJtaYjX